WebApr 12, 2024 · Definition of 'in a nutshell' in a nutshell phrase You can use in a nutshell to indicate that you are saying something in a very brief way, using few words . In a nutshell, the owners thought they knew best. This, in a nutshell, is what Richard Chaplin appears to have done. See full dictionary entry for nutshell
